CAF1 family ribonuclease

PF04857

Definition

The major pathways of mRNA turnover in eukaryotes initiate with shortening of the polyA tail. CAF1 [swissprot:P39008] encodes a critical component of the major cytoplasmic deadenylase in yeast. Both Caf1p is required for normal mRNA deadenylation in vivo and localises to the cytoplasm. Caf1p copurifies with a Ccr4p-dependent polyA-specific exonuclease activity. Some members of this family include and inserted RNA binding domain [pfam:PF01424]. This family of proteins is related to other exonucleases [pfam:PF00929] (Bateman A pers. obs.). The crystal structure of Saccharomyces cerevisiae Pop2 ([swissprot:P39008]) has been resolved at 2.3 Angstrom resolution PMID:14618157.
